<p>Microsoft announced today the release of their latest &#8220;Embedded&#8221; operating system. The biggest announcement to us in the cloud infrastructure field was Windows 7 Embedded Enterprise. This brings us one step closer to having a rich remote desktop experience including graphics, video, and sound delivered across the internet to a &#8220;Thin Client&#8221; device.</p>
<p> </p>
<p>Currently we are testing Windows 7 with Windows 2008 R2 Server providing remote desktops. We have been very impressed with the results. The experience of streaming a remote desktop over the internet is negligible when compared  to running a local operating system. We have even been able to play a Youtube video across the internet and view it locally on our PCs through a remote desktop connection. This is something that in the past was unthinkable.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class="tweetmeme_button" style="float: right; margin-left: 10px; padding-left: 5px;"><a href="http://api.tweetmeme.com/share?url=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.hitsystems.com%2Fblog%2Findex.php%2F2009%2F09%2F11%2Ftether-iphone-on-windows-7-without-itunes%2F"><img src="http://api.tweetmeme.com/imagebutton.gif?url=http%3A%2F%2Fwww.hitsystems.com%2Fblog%2Findex.php%2F2009%2F09%2F11%2Ftether-iphone-on-windows-7-without-itunes%2F" height="61" width="51" /></a></div><p style="MARGIN: 0in; FONT-FAMILY: Calibri; FONT-SIZE: 11pt">No iTunes for me, I never use the software, I find it to be bloated and intrusive on my computers. I heard about Internet Tethering on the iPhone without needing to jailbreak nor install iTunes. Here is how you do it.</p>
<p> </p>
<p>First off; download and install this driver set. This is all the iPhone drivers that normally come with iTunes just without the bloated software itself.</p>
<p> </p>
<p><a rel="nofollow" href="http://www.mediafire.com/?sharekey=e4eea728b80dd583e7c82ed4b8f0c380e04e75f6e8ebb871" target="_blank">AppleMobileDeviceSupport.msi</a></p>
<p> </p>
<p>After you have that installed, Go ahead and reboot your computer and grab your iPhone.</p>
<p> </p>
<p>Open Safari on your iPhone and browse over to <a rel="nofollow" href="http://help.benm.at/">http://help.benm.at/</a></p>
<p> </p>
<p> </p>
<p> <img class="size-full wp-image-72" title="iphone tether" src="http://www.hitsystems.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/09/iphone12.jpg" alt="iphone tether" width="321" height="481" /></p>
<p> </p>
<p>Download and install Mobileconfigs onto your iphone.</p>
<p> </p>
<p>Follow the onscreen options to pick your country and provider (USA and ATT in my case).</p>
<p> </p>
<p>Once you have finished with that and the install on your phone has completed.</p>
<p> </p>
<p>Go into your Phones Settings-&gt;General-&gt;Network. You should see Internet Tethering as an option, Click on it, Should look like this.</p>
<p> </p>
<p> <img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-73" title="iphone tether" src="http://www.hitsystems.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/09/iphone3.jpg" alt="iphone tether" width="321" height="463" /></p>
<p> </p>
<p>Click On!</p>
<p> </p>
<p>You can either pair your computer with Bluetooth or choose USB. Either way once you connect your iPhone to your PC it will install a few drivers and install a new Network Connection called Apple Mobile Device Ethernet.</p>
<p> </p>
<p> <img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-74" title="iphone tether" src="http://www.hitsystems.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/09/iphone2.jpg" alt="iphone tether" width="514" height="332" /></p>
<p> </p>
<p>It may take a while to connect but that’s it, you&#8217;re done! Enjoy free tethering on your iphone, No itunes, No jailbreak, No problem!</p>
